Meaning 2
The state or condition of owing something to another.
Definition source: English Wiktionary via Wiktextract
Usage: countable, uncountable
Examples
I am in your debt.
We owe them a debt of gratitude for taking care of our pets.

From Middle English dette, dett, borrowed from Old French dete (French dette), from Medieval Latin dēbita, from Latin dēbitum (“what is owed, a debt, a duty”), neuter of dēbitus, perfect passive participle of dēbeō (“to owe”), contraction of *dehibeō (“I have from”), from de (“from”) + habeō (“to have”). Doublet of debit. Displaced native Old English eofot. The unpronounced "b" in the modern English spelling is a Latinisation from the Latin etymon dēbitum.
